Unique solution for the weak neutral current coupling constants in purely leptonic interactions
Abstract
By combining results from the MARK-J at PETRA on Bhabha scattering, μ +μ - and τ +τ - production with recent world data from neutrino-electron scattering experiments, we determine unique values for the leptonic weak neutral current coupling constants gV and gA in the framework of electroweak models containing a single Z 0. In contrast to previous analyses, we only use data from purely leptonic interactions, and therefore avoid the inherent uncertainties resulting from the use of hadronic targets. From the MARK-J data alone in the context of the standard SU(2) ⊗ U (1) model of Glashow, Weinberg and Salam, we find sin 2θW=0.24±0.11.
